| Question:
Can I purchase my own health insurance instead of using what is provided by my husband's employer?
Answer:
Yes. There are a number of insurance providers that could offer a variety of individual policies for you to choose from. Before jumping into anything, however, let’s make a quick comparison of individual versus group coverage. With group insurance, you only enjoy benefits the employer offers. Group policies are not nearly as flexible as individual policies. Individual policies allow you to choose from a variety of deductibles. If you are not a parent, you can remove maternity coverage. Individual plans are also the easiest to renew, whereas an employer can cancel a group policy at any time. Regarding general benefits, group insurance is usually more generous. Yearly mammograms are covered and trips to the chiropractor are generally covered. In addition, group policies are usually less expensive. There are definite pros and cons to both types of coverage.
